According to our (Global Info Research) latest study, the global Industrial Ethernet Cables market size was valued at US$ 1256 million in 2024 and is forecast to a readjusted size of USD 2313 million by 2031 with a CAGR of 8.3% during review period.

Industrial Ethernet can refer to the use of standard Ethernet protocols, equipped with extended temperature switches and more robust connectors, for industrial environments, especially automation or process control. Industrial Ethernet protocols include EtherCAT, EtherNet/IP, PROFINET, etc. Industrial environments require suitable cables, whose structure is much more robust than cables used in office environments. Industrial Ethernet cable is a network transmission medium designed for industrial environments and is widely used in manufacturing, energy, transportation, and automation systems. It has higher reliability and durability and can adapt to harsh working conditions. Most of them use shielded twisted pair (STP) structure, which can achieve stable data transmission in harsh industrial environments, support high-speed communication, and meet the high requirements of industrial automation and control systems.

The Industrial Ethernet Cables market consists of a well-established group of brand name manufacturers and new entrants The world TOP 5 players in the Industrial Ethernet Cables market are Prysmian, Panduit, Belden, Nexans, Hitachi Cable. These Top companies currently account for more than 44% of the total market share and are expected to retain their dominating hold over the market during the forecast period. The driving factors of the industrial Ethernet cable market mainly include the following points:

The development of industrial automation and intelligent manufacturing:

As a key component in industrial automation systems, the market demand for industrial Ethernet cables continues to increase with the rapid development of industrial automation and intelligent manufacturing.

The digital transformation and intelligent upgrading of the manufacturing industry have promoted the widespread application of industrial Ethernet cables in production lines, control systems and data processing.

The progress of industrial communication technology:

The continuous advancement of industrial communication technology, such as the widespread application of industrial Ethernet protocols such as PROFINET and EtherNet/IP, has provided a broader market space for industrial Ethernet cables.

These protocols support high-speed and reliable data transmission and require high-performance industrial Ethernet cables to support.

The rise of new energy and smart grids:

The rapid development of new energy industries, such as wind power and photovoltaics, has increased the demand for industrial Ethernet cables.

The construction and operation of smart grids also require a large number of industrial Ethernet cables to support functions such as data collection, transmission and monitoring.

Globalization and supply chain integration:

The trend of globalization has promoted the cooperation and supply chain integration of multinational companies, and promoted the international development of the industrial Ethernet cable market.

In order to improve production efficiency and reduce costs, multinational companies have adopted standardized industrial Ethernet cables to connect production equipment in different countries and regions.

Policy support and standard setting:

The support policies of various governments for industrial automation and intelligent manufacturing have provided a good policy environment for the development of the industrial Ethernet cable market.

The relevant standards formulated by the International Organization for Standardization, such as IEEE 802.3, provide unified technical specifications and quality standards for the research and development, production and sales of industrial Ethernet cables.

In summary, the industrial Ethernet cable market is driven by multiple factors such as the development of industrial automation and intelligent manufacturing, the advancement of industrial communication technology, the rise of new energy and smart grids, globalization and supply chain integration, as well as policy support and standard setting. These factors have jointly promoted the rapid development and widespread application of the industrial Ethernet cable market.
